cybersecurity analyst cover letter example (2026)
A security cover letter should show a detection or control you handled — not a movie-plot threat count.
When this letter is worth sending
Send when the posting is SOC vs GRC vs appsec and you need to pick a lane.
Example letter (teaching draft)
Fictional names and companies. Copy the structure, not the metrics. If you cannot discuss a line in an interview, delete it.
Dear Hiring Manager, I am applying for the Cybersecurity Analyst role because you asked for EDR triage and a phishing playbook — that is the work I have been doing. At Lumina I triaged laptop alerts and wrote the phishing-open path so helpdesk stopped dumping every suspicious email into Slack. We also put MFA on the admin SSO path after an audit finding. I will not claim I stopped a nation-state. I will walk through the playbook. Best, Alex Patel
What this letter does right
- Tool category you actually used
- A control or playbook
- No invented attack counts
Common mistakes for this role
- Certification as the letter
- Movie metrics
- Hiding or inventing clearance

Frequently asked questions
Certs in the letter?
One mention if the JD requires it. The resume can list the rest.
Confidential stack?
Say SIEM/EDR. Name a public equivalent if you cannot name the vendor.
